A vehicle body structure includes a vehicle body panel, a trim panel and a first mounting arrangement. The vehicle body panel includes interior and exterior attached panels. The exterior panel includes a base surface extending along a peripheral edge of the vehicle body panel and a mounting surface that is raised relative to an adjacent portion of the base surface. The mounting surface defines an aperture that extends to an opposite concave surface of the exterior panel. The base surface of the exterior panel abuts the interior panel along a majority of a perimeter of the mounting surface. The trim panel is coupled to the vehicle body panel. The first mounting arrangement couples the trim panel to the vehicle body panel and engages a periphery of the aperture through the mounting surface to at least partially retain the trim panel to the vehicle body panel in an installed position.
